Which coastal management strategy is likely to have the least environmental impact?

Question

  1. A. Hard engineering.
  2. B. Soft engineering.
  3. C. Managed retreat.
  4. D. None of the above.

Answer

Soft engineering.

Explanation

Soft engineering strategies, such as beach nourishment and dune restoration, tend to have less environmental impact compared to hard engineering solutions.

Common mistake

Misunderstanding Coastal Management Strategies

Students often confuse hard engineering with soft engineering, thinking they are the same.

Clarify that hard engineering involves solid structures like sea walls, while soft engineering uses natural processes and materials to manage coastlines.
